What is Mitten Concrete?

Mitten Concrete
ConstructionConstruction Management

Mitten Concrete operates as a premier contractor specializing in high-durability residential and commercial concrete solutions. Based in Grand Rapids, the firm provides essential infrastructure services, including foundation work, driveways, and architectural walkways, specifically engineered to withstand the rigorous environmental demands of the Michigan climate. By prioritizing meticulous site preparation and premium material sourcing, the company has established itself as a reliable partner for property managers, residential developers, and commercial enterprises. Their market position is defined by a commitment to structural integrity and long-term asset value, serving as a critical link in the regional construction supply chain.

How much funding has Mitten Concrete raised?

Mitten Concrete has raised a total of $185K across 2 funding rounds:

2021

Debt

$35K

2024

Debt

$150K

Debt (2021): $35K with participation from PPP

Debt (2024): $150K led by PNC Financial Services Group Inc
